🔬 Scientific Methods for THC Detection
The process of identifying THC or other controlled substances typically involves a two-step process: a preliminary screening followed by a confirmatory laboratory test.
Preliminary Screening (Presumptive Tests): These are quick, portable tests used in the field to get an initial result. They often involve a color change to indicate the possible presence of a specific drug. For example, a portable test kit could be used on a vape device surface or e-liquid to get a presumptive positive result for cannabinoids.
Confirmatory Laboratory Tests: If a substance is flagged during a screening, it would be sent to a laboratory for definitive analysis. These methods are highly accurate and are required for legal proceedings. Common techniques include:
GC-MS (Gas Chromatography-Mass Spectrometry): This method separates the different components in a mixture (chromatography) and then identifies each component based on its unique molecular fingerprint (mass spectrometry). National standards like GB/T 39884-2021 specify this method for identifying THC in suspected drugs.
HPLC (High-Performance Liquid Chromatography): Often used for testing electronic cigarette liquids, this technique is also suitable for quantifying specific compounds like THC.
⚠️ Important Context Regarding TSA and Vape Cartridges
While the scientific methods above exist, their application by TSA in practice is specific.
TSA's Primary Focus: The TSA's stated security mission is to detect threats to aviation security, such as explosives and weapons. They do not search for marijuana or other illegal drugs as a routine part of their screening process.
What Triggers Further Inspection: If a vape cartridge appears suspicious during X-ray screening (for example, if it's disguised or its contents are unclear) or if it is discovered during a bag check for other security reasons, officers are required to refer the matter to law enforcement.
Consequences of Discovery: Once referred, it is up to the law enforcement officer (which could be a local police officer or federal agent, depending on the airport) to determine how to proceed. This could involve using field tests and potentially making an arrest based on local, state, or federal law.
💡 What to Keep in Mind
Lab Tests are Definitive: While field tests can suggest the presence of THC, only laboratory tests like GC-MS or HPLC can provide legally admissible proof.
Laws Vary by Location: The legality of THC varies greatly from state to state, but it remains illegal under U.S. federal law, which governs aviation.
